Orchid Labyrinth – After Klimt reimagines Gustav Klimt’s Farm Garden with Sunflowers through a radiant, generative process. In this transformation, the original flowerbed becomes the eye of a chromatic vortex. Using a self-written code engine, artist Philippe Ceulemans unravels the lush floral scene into layered pulses of motion—bending light and space like a gravitational field around beauty. The composition preserves the organic rhythm of Klimt's garden, yet translates it into a kaleidoscopic dance of botanical energy. This piece is not AI-generated, but entirely crafted through bespoke code. A meditative storm of color, form, and memory.
